Beyond Burgers and French Fries

The perfect, plant-based burger served with a side of home-made French fries
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 2 People
Course: Main Course

Ingredients
  

Burgers & Fries
  • 1 Package Beyond Burger Patties (2 patties)
  • 2 Whole Plant-Based Burger Buns
  • Tbsp. Plant-Based Mayonnaise
  • 2 Slices Plant-Based Cheese (or 1/4 cup shredded cheese)
  • 1 Ripe Avocado
  • ½ Yellow Onion
  • ½ Medium Tomato
  • 1-2 Large Russet Potatoes
  • 2 Tsp. Salt
  • 1 Tsp. Pepper
  • 1 Tbsp. Olive Oil
  • 1 Tsp. Garlic Powder
  • 1 Tsp. Onion Powder
  • 1 Tsp. Old Bay if desired
Honey Mustard
  • 2 Cups Plant-Based Mayonnaise
  • 6 Tbsp. Yellow Mustard
  • 2 Tbsp. Maple Syrup
  • 1 Tsp. Garlic Powder
  • 1 Tsp. Onion Powder
  • 1 Tsp Salt

Method
 

Honey Mustard
  1. In a small bowl or jar (with lid to store), mix in 2 cups of plant- based mayo, 6 tbsp. yellow mustard, 2 tbsp. maple syrup, 1 tsp. garlic powder, 1 tsp. onion powder, 1 tsp. salt. 
  2. Store in the fridge until ready to serve.
French Fries
  1. Preheat oven to 425 degrees F or start your air fryer on medium setting.
  2. Wash potatoes (you can peel the potatoes before cutting them or leave the skin to keep nutrients).
  3. Cut each potato in half, lengthwise– and again into fourths. Then slice into ¼ inch thick pieces.
  4. In a medium sized bowl, add cut potatoes, 1 tbsp. olive oil, 2 tsp. salt, 1 tsp. pepper, 1 tsp. garlic powder, 1 tsp. onion powder, and 1 tsp. old bay, if desired.
  5. Combine to evenly coat French fries.
  6. Place the French fries in the oven on a lined baking sheet (or into the air fryer) until they are golden brown and crispy ~20-25 minutes.
Sautéed Onions
  1. Heat 1/2 tbsp. olive oil in a small-medium pan.
  2. Slice 1/2 yellow onion and place in heated pan with oil (allow onions to cook and become translucent).
  3. Remove from heat when beginning to get slightly brown.
Beyond Burgers
  1. Place a medium-large pan on medium heat. *Do NOT add oil unless necessary (beyond burgers have plenty of oil that come out and help it while cooking).
  2. Once heated, place the Beyond burger patties directly onto the pan.
  3. Flip the burgers halfway through until cooked well, about 10-15 minutes total.
  4. While the burgers cook, begin prepping the toppings.
  5. Slice tomato into desired thin strips and set aside.
  6. Mash avocado into a small bowl and add seasonings like salt, pepper, onion powder, and garlic powder, to desired taste.
  7. Once the burgers are cooked on both sides add vegan cheese slice or shreds to each patty and allow time to melt (~3-5 minutes).
  8. To speed up melting process you can add about 1-2 tbsp. of water and cover.
  9. Warm burger buns.
Assemble
  1. Once warmed, plate them and add plant-based mayonnaise to bottom bread.
  2. Place cheesy burgers onto the bottom burger bun.
  3. Top with sautéed onions and tomato slices.
  4. Spread avocado mash onto top bread.
  5. Sprinkle salt & pepper if desired and your Beyond burger is finished!
  6. Serve with a side of the home-made French fries and honey mustard, enjoy.
